## Sweeper: orphaned-resource cleanup pass

This PR adds the Drossbin sweeper that scans for volumes, snapshots, and load balancers with no owning deployment record. It dry-runs by default, emits a candidate list for review, and only deletes after two consecutive confirming scans. Grace periods are deliberately conservative. For the sync discussion, the constants we landed on are these:

limits module of yahag-kahip:
QUOTAS = {
    "quenion": 636,
    "ralys": 899,
    "istael": 695,
    "eliion": 652,
    "pelius": 657,
    "zormir": 103,
    "keleth": 279,
}

03:47 — The Quillgate deduplicator began collapsing distinct alerts sharing a truncated fingerprint, so two separate disk-pressure incidents on the Harrow cluster surfaced as one page. On-call acknowledged the visible alert; the second went unworked for 19 minutes. Fingerprint hashing was corrected at 04:12 and both alerts re-fired cleanly. For release tracking, the patched deduplicator corresponds to the build noted below.

session token of fawep-tageg = htk4_82d8

Handover note: the Fixturewell test-data factory library now generates seeded records for all Orbitale services. Remaining work: the sequence reset helper leaks state between parallel runs, tracked in the backlog. Builder definitions live under factories/core; snapshot fixtures are deprecated and should not be extended. Review changes against the seeding guide before merging. Questions about ownership should go to the maintainer named below.

signatory, yahog-badug: Quenix Ulaael